- The reason some of you are having spacing issues is your profile was reset back to raw HTML, and if you recall when they removed the ability for you to choose your profile options, you can now no longer change it to WYSIWIG.
- Those who were fortunate enough to have had WYSIWIG enabled prior to PCGS turning off the option to change this feature, you guys should have no problems with spacing.
The above problems have a lot to do with your 113 errors because some profiles allow HTML to be used and some don't hence resulting in 113 error. I had them myself and realized what was going on, I haven't had one since.
My profile was changed to WYSIWIG by John on the backend so I no longer have spacing issues nor 113 issues (remember, you can't type HTML in WYSIWIG profile, by and large).
The problem with the WYSIWIG profile is that it has a bug and when you embed and image that is hosted on an secure server (e.g. https instead of http), it thinks that the https header is a link and doesn't render it as an image even though you use IMG tags.
Net-net, I can explain why/who has the problem they are having largely as a factor of whether or not they are WYSIWIG or HTML on the backend.
However, knowing the problem isn't helping since PCGS isn't fixing any of them...not in the last couple months anyway.

Certain special characters will cause the 113 error. Like if you copy something from the web and paste it in and the single quote is at a funky slant or the hyphen is different etc... You have to backspace over those and replace them with normal ones and then you can avoid the 113 errors in my experience.
